# Python Requests 网页自动提交数据
在日常的网络应用开发中,经常会遇到需要向网页提交数据的情况。比如用户填写表单后点击提交按钮,页面会将用户输入的数据发送到服务器进行处理。而我们作为开发者,有时候需要编写脚本来自动化这个过程。Python 中的 requests 库可以帮助我们实现这一功能。
## 什么是 requests?
requests 是一个被广泛使用的 Pytho
原创
2024-05-08 04:55:53
219阅读
Please sign in.Name:Email:Website:Language:
转载
2023-07-06 21:49:02
127阅读
准备selenium模块,chrome,对应chrome版本的chromedriver,一台服务器脚本功能首先在登录页面登录,然后需要点击提交健康报告的链接跳转到提交页面,最后点击提交按钮,成功后再点击确认。代码首先放上完整代码from selenium import webdriver
import time
username = 'xxx' #你的用户名
password = 'xxx'
转载
2023-09-01 08:12:19
1008阅读
到目前为此,我们都是用GET方法去请求信息,这一章介绍POST方法,即把信息推送给服务器进行存储和分析。 表单可以帮助用户发出POST请求,当然,通过爬虫创建这些请求提交给服务器9.1 Python Requests库 Requests库是一个擅长处理那些复杂的HTTP请求、cookie、header(响应头和请求头)
转载
2023-10-27 14:18:44
90阅读
识别语言: 输出语言: submit 从代码中可以看出,表单中需要提交的键值对有三对{action:doc},{ocrlang:2},{keylang:0},表单会提交到http:xxx.xxx.comxxx.php,所以对应的爬虫的python代码如下:# -*- coding:utf-8 -*-import requests #要提交的键值对的一个结构keywords ={ action:do
本节内容将根据个人学习经历讲讲Python爬虫学习中需要了解的网页结构目录介绍HTTP协议和HTTPS协议什么是网络协议?URL结构组成HTTP的请求请求方式请求头参数常见的响应状态码Chrome抓包工具介绍HTTP协议和HTTPS协议简单了解HTTP,HTTPS以及URL什么是网络协议?
转载
2023-12-19 18:39:35
46阅读
python分析作业提交情况,python作业提交这次做一个比较贴近我实际的东西:python分析作业提交情况。要求:将服务器中交作业的学生(根据文件的名字进行提取)和统计成绩的表格中的学生的信息进行比对,输出所有没有交作业的同学的信息(学号和姓名),并输出所交的作业中命名格式有问题的文件名的信息(如1627406012_E03....)。提示:提示:1、根据服务器文件可以拿到所有交了作业的同学的
转载
2023-09-05 20:01:05
45阅读
## Python 网页批量提交表单
在 Web 开发中,表单是一个非常常见的元素。用户可以通过表单向服务器提交数据,服务器再根据用户提交的数据进行相应的处理。而对于开发者来说,有时需要批量提交表单,这时候使用 Python 可以很方便地实现这一功能。本文将介绍如何使用 Python 批量提交网页表单,并提供相应的代码示例。
### 什么是表单?
在 Web 页面中,表单是一种常见的交互元素
原创
2023-11-28 13:18:16
336阅读
# 使用Python自动提交网页表单指南
在现代网站中,自动提交网页表单是一项常见需求。使用Python可以轻松实现这一目标。本文将带领你逐步完成这个过程,并提供相关代码示例。我们会将整个流程以表格和流程图的形式呈现,确保你能全面理解每一步。
## 流程步骤
以下是实现“Python自动提交网页表单”的基本步骤:
| 步骤 | 描述
原创
2024-08-18 07:05:00
119阅读
# 使用 Python 实现网页自动填写与提交
在当今的技术时代,自动化已成为许多领域的重要工具。对于新入行的开发者来说, 学会使用 Python 实现网页自动填写与提交的功能,将有效提升工作效率。本文将详细介绍如何实现这一过程,帮助您快速上手。
## 流程概述
以下是实现网页自动填写和提交的主要步骤:
| 步骤 | 描述 |
|------|------|
| 1 | 确定目标网页
import requests
res = requests.get(‘http://www.douban.com’)
print(res)
print(type(res))
<Response [200]>
<class ‘requests.models.Response’>可以看到,我们得到的是一个 Response 对象
如果我们要获取网站返回的数据,可以
转载
2024-08-22 12:30:56
109阅读
访问地址: 提交方式: GET POST 参数1: 返回JSON: 参数2: 参数3: ...
转载
2013-10-23 17:45:00
95阅读
在日常工作中常常需要重复填写某些表单,如果人工完成,费时费力,而且网络延迟令人十分崩溃。如果能够用程序实现自动填表,效率可以提高一倍以上,并且能够移植到多台计算机,进一步提高工作效率。webdriver是python的selenium库中的一个自动化测试工具,它能完全模拟浏览器的操作,无需处理复杂的request、post,对爬虫初学者十分友好。一、环境配置python3.6+selenium库+
转载
2024-08-03 19:59:58
211阅读
Python网络数据采集4-POST提交与Cookie的处理POST提交之前访问页面都是用的get提交方式,有些网页需要登录才能访问,此时需要提交参数。虽然在一些网页,get方式也能提交参。比如https://www.some-web-site.com?param1=username¶m2=age就能直接访问该网页。但是在登录这种需要安全性的地方。还是通过表单提交的方式好。此时就需
转载
2024-02-22 19:55:23
292阅读
python爬虫(二):向网页提交数据回忆一下,我们有的时候在看一些网站的时候,是否遇见过一些网站里面的信息开始显示一部分,然后当我们把鼠标滑轮向下拉动后,又显示出一些信息。这就是异步加载。我的上一篇文章python爬虫百度贴吧标题数据爬取的所有标题都是页面已经加载好的。但是对于这种开始没有加载好的数据我们应该如何爬取呢?接下来我们先介绍下一些概念:异步加载:举个简单的例子就是说,假如老师判作业,
转载
2023-09-12 11:30:45
48阅读
前两天看到空间里面有人发 问卷星 调查,就想到能不能用 python 和 网页交互 , 自动 填写 电子表单 ,结果还真有,就尝试了一下,有些还没搞清楚,先大概介绍一下,慢慢来吧。1. 首先,安装 selenium ,这个很简单,进入控制台(win+R,输入cmd,回车),输入pip install selenium很快就安装完成了。2. 然后下载相应的 驱动 ,比如我这里使用 chrome浏览器
转载
2023-06-19 19:40:33
741阅读
昨天的视频python模拟在线测试1,有点意思朋友提出搞个到时提交,给安排上了。核心代码:timer = setInterval(function() { // 时间到自动提交试卷 if (count==0){ clearInterval(timer) alert("时间到,已自动交卷") } count--; tag3.innerHT
原创
2022-03-25 10:49:13
138阅读
## Python实现网页批量提交操作
在日常工作中,我们经常需要对大量网页进行相同的操作,比如批量提交表单、批量下载文件等。如果手动一一操作,不仅费时费力,还容易出错。而使用Python编程语言,可以轻松实现网页批量提交操作,提高效率、减少错误。
### 如何实现网页批量提交操作
首先,我们需要安装一个Python库 `requests`,它是一个简单而实用的HTTP库,方便我们发送HTT
原创
2024-06-15 04:48:06
367阅读
标题:Python批量提交网页表单信息教程
## 引言
在开发过程中,经常会遇到需要批量提交网页表单信息的情况。本文将教会你如何使用Python来实现这一功能。首先,我们将介绍整个流程,并使用表格展示每个步骤,然后逐步讲解每个步骤所需要的代码及其注释。
## 整体流程
下面是整个流程的概览,通过这个表格可以清晰地了解到每一步的内容。
| 步骤 | 描述 |
| ---- | ---- |
|
原创
2024-01-15 06:05:24
105阅读
# 使用Python3提交网页表单
在网络编程中,我们经常需要模拟浏览器的行为,比如自动填写表单并提交。本文将介绍如何使用Python3来实现这一功能,帮助你更好地理解网页表单的提交过程。
## 什么是网页表单
网页表单是网页上用来接收用户输入的一种元素。用户可以在表单中输入文本、选择选项、上传文件等,然后点击提交按钮将表单数据发送到服务器进行处理。常见的表单包括登录表单、注册表单、搜索表单
原创
2024-04-06 03:52:40
183阅读